I am the eternal hambow.

Edit:

As per @RaveOnYou.2819's request, here's my current build:

[&DQILNQQ3Mz6nAKcAqACoAGoAagCtAK0AnACcA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A=]

Equipment is all Marauders, with Trinkets being Assassin.

Runes of the Eagle

Hammer: Force and Impact Sigils

Bow: Force and Battle Sigils

Primarily OW.

 

But even so, I don't play this solely, just most often. I have equipment and build templates set up for every spec, and keybinds so I can swap between them outside of combat.

GS/AA Zerk and A/P Bladesworn get quite a lot of use at the moment if I need to be dishing out more damage quicker, and my BS build is actually pretty kitten good in OW:

[&DQIEHyQbRC//Gv8a8hryGmoAagCiAaIB/Br8GgA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AAA=]

Dragon's gear and trinkets, Scholar Runes, Impact and Paralyzation Sigils.

 

In addition, I have a second Warrior I made recently which I use for Season 4 Dailies that is purely Core AA/GS using all Zerk gear with Eagle Runes and Force/Battle Sigils on GS and Force/Accuracy on axes. She's pretty fun to play, and not quite as squishy as a full-on zerker.
